Founder of Hillsong Church, Brian Houston, has thanked his congregants – and “huge network of friends” for their love and support.
Houston resigned from his position as global lead pastor last month, after two allegations of misconduct came to light.
The claims were made by two women; one – a former member of staff – says the leader sent her inappropriate messages. The other says Houston entered her hotel room, intoxicated, during a conference.
The relationship between the founder and the megachurch appears to have become somewhat fractured since the claims came to light. Houston has condemned the church for their treatment of his wife, Bobbie, who was “made redundant” following the departure of her husband.
However, despite the circumstances, Brian says he and his wife have received an “incredible outpouring of kindness.”
